Polymer Aging, Stabilizers and Amphiphilic Block Copolymers, Hardcover by Segewicz, Liudvikas (EDT); Petrowsky, Marijus (EDT), ISBN 1606929283, ISBN-13 9781606929285, Like New Used, Free shipping in the US Only one of the 11 studies deals with the aging of polymers, and that is to report the absence of physical aging effects in the surface region of glassy polymers. Other chapters look at a wide range of topics related to polymers, the longest examining nitrogen-containing ligands anchored onto polymers as a catalyst stabilizer for catalytic enantioselective reactions. Other topics include a novel concept for stabilizing small inorganic nanoparticles, compounds containing siloxane as polymer stabilizers, amphiphilic block copolymers as potent efflux pump inhibitors for drug delivery and cancer therapy, current developments in double hydrophilic block copolymers, and hindered amine stabilizers as sources of markers of the heterogeneous photo-oxidation and photo-stabilization of carbon chain polymers.
